On A Desert Isle Chords & Tabs
by C.W. Stoneking
[Version Description]
Standard tuning, no capo, key of C. This is an acoustic version C.W. plays--based largely on the guitar tutorial C.W. gives on his YouTube channel.

I've provided the chords here with lyrics below the progressions. Timing is implied
by the spacing between the chords. I haven't included everything here, but I did add
some little runs and licks that C.W. employs. It's a bit different whether or not you
play it acoustic or with an electric equipped with a whammy bar as you'll see if you
watch the two videos. The lyric timing took me some getting used to, but the tab is
pretty spot on, so just play around with it. He doesn't always play it the same way
anyway, and neither will I, so I see no point in making things note for note. The videos
will help you understand the flow of the fingerings he uses; he barely even plays some
of these passing chords, it's interesting that he even bothers with some of them--they're
so brief. Oh, and, like C.W., I have almost no idea what to name most of these chords :)
